Compatibility
Minecraft: Java Edition
Platforms
Links
Tags
Creators
Details
🔮 MysticHorror | Horror effects for your server
Supported: Paper 1.17.х
Category: Fun / Immersive
👻 About
MysticHorror adds random scary events to your Minecraft server — sounds, visual effects, camera shake. Your players will jump at unexpected screamers, whispers, demon laughs, and other eerie phenomena.
No resource packs required — everything works with vanilla Minecraft sounds.
✨ Features
🎭 Local Events (single player) Events happen individually for each player. Chance, interval, and cooldown are fully configurable.
| Event | Effect |
|---|---|
| WHISPER | Mysterious whisper |
| SCREAMER | Loud scream + camera shake |
| DEMON | Demon laugh + blindness (2 sec) |
| DOOR_CREAK | Creaking door sound |
| HEARTBEAT | Fast heartbeat (5 beats) |
| STATIC | Radio static + slowness (2 sec) |
| CHILD_LAUGH | Child's laugh |
| JUMPSCARE | Sudden scream + nausea (3 sec) + camera shake |
🌍 Global Events (all players) Events affect everyone online at the same time.
| Event | Effect |
|---|---|
| THUNDER_CRASH | Thunder strike (loud sound) |
| EARTHQUAKE | Rumbling ground sound |
| BANSHEE_SCREAM | Banshee scream |
| SHADOW_PASS | Passing shadow sound |
📋 Commands
| Command | Description | Permission |
|---|---|---|
/mh reload |
Reload configuration | mystichorror.admin |
/mh list |
List all events | mystichorror.admin |
/mh trigger local <player> <event> |
Trigger local event | mystichorror.admin |
/mh trigger global <event> |
Trigger global event | mystichorror.admin |
Examples: bash /mh trigger local Notch jumpscare /mh trigger global thunder_crash
🔧 Configuration (config.yml)
yaml
# Local events (single player)
local-events:
enabled: true
interval: 10
chance-min: 5
chance-max: 15
cooldown-min: 60
cooldown-max: 180
# Global events (all players)
global-events:
enabled: true
interval: 30
chance-min: 2
chance-max: 8
cooldown-min: 180
cooldown-max: 300
🚀 Installation Download MysticHorror
Place it into your server's plugins folder (Paper server required)
Restart the server
Adjust config.yml to your preferences
Grant
mystichorror.admin
permission to trusted players or leave it for OPs only
🎯 Permissions Permission Description mystichorror.admin Access to all commands (default: operators) 💡 Tips For Halloween events — temporarily increase chance to 50–70% for maximum scares
For regular gameplay — keep 5–15% (won't get annoying)
The /mh list command can be given to trusted players via LuckPerms

